  • Platform Independence
    Java is known for its portability across multiple platforms via the Java Virtual Machine (JVM). This means you can write code once and run it anywhere.
  • Large Standard Library
    Java boasts a comprehensive standard library, which facilitates development by providing pre-built solutions for a wide array of programming tasks.
  • Robust and Secure
    Java emphasizes strong memory management and has built-in security features, making it a reliable choice for applications requiring high levels of security.
  • Community Support
    With a vast and active community, ample resources are available for learning and troubleshooting. Numerous libraries and frameworks are available due to its long-standing presence.
  • Performance
    Modern Java versions offer performance that is generally very good for many applications, particularly server-side applications where the Just-In-Time (JIT) compiler can significantly optimize runtime performance.

Possible disadvantages

  • Verbosity
    Java's syntax can be verbose compared to newer languages, requiring more lines of code to accomplish the same tasks, which may reduce readability.
  • Memory Consumption
    Java applications can be memory-intensive due to their reliance on the JVM, which can be a downside for resource-constrained environments.
  • Performance Overhead
    Despite its generally good performance, Java's reliance on the JVM introduces some overhead compared to languages that compile to native machine code, such as C++.
  • No Low-Level Programming
    Java abstracts away from the hardware, making it less suitable for low-level programming tasks that require direct hardware manipulation, such as embedded systems programming.
  • Slow Startup Time
    Java applications can have slower startup times due to the overhead of JVM initialization, which can be a drawback for desktop applications or command-line tools that are frequently started and stopped.
